1) Input validation error

EUVDB-ID: #VU72618

Risk: Medium

CVSSv3.1: 4.6 [C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:L/A:N/E:U/RL:O/RC:C]

CVE-ID: CVE-2023-24329

CWE-ID: CWE-20 - Improper input validation

Exploit availability: No

Description

The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to bypass implemented filters.

The vulnerability exists due to insufficient validation of URLs that start with blank characters within urllib.parse component of Python.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ted URL to bypass existing filters.

Mitigation

Update the affected package python2.7 to the latest version.

Vulnerable software versions

Ubuntu: 14.04 - 22.10

python3.6 (Ubuntu package): before 3.6.9-1~18.04ubuntu1.12

python2.7 (Ubuntu package): before Ubuntu Pro (Infra-only)

python3.8 (Ubuntu package): before 3.8.10-0ubuntu1~20.04.7

python3.10 (Ubuntu package): before 3.10.7-1ubuntu0.3

python3.5 (Ubuntu package): before Ubuntu Pro (Infra-only)
